CVE-2018-6590 describes an unspecified reflected c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ability affecting CA API Developer Portal versions 4.x prior to 4.2.5.3 and 4.2.7.1. This medium-severity vulnerability, rated 6.1 CVSSv3.1, can be exploited remotely with low attack complexity, requiring user interaction, and could lead to low impact on confidentiality and integrity. Despite its potential, there is no evidence of active exploitation, public exploit code (Metasploit, Nuclei, ExploitDB), or significant community discussion or media coverage.
